The Modified Atmosphere Packaging (MAP) and Vacuum Skin Packaging (VSP) market encompasses advanced packaging solutions designed to extend the shelf life and preserve the freshness of perishable goods, primarily food products. These technologies involve altering the atmospheric composition around the product (MAP) or creating a vacuum seal that conforms tightly to the product’s shape (VSP), thereby inhibiting microbial growth, reducing oxidation, and maintaining product quality. Key drivers propelling market growth include increasing consumer demand for fresh and minimally processed foods, the rising adoption of convenience foods, and growing concerns around food waste. The food and beverage sector remains the undisputed leader, leveraging these packaging types to enhance product appeal, ensure food safety, and support longer distribution chains. Material types such as plastics, paper, and composites, alongside various packaging types and end-use applications, define the multifaceted nature of this market.

Important trends shaping the industry include a strong emphasis on sustainability, with increasing demand for recyclable, biodegradable, and compostable packaging materials. Innovations in barrier films and active packaging solutions that incorporate oxygen scavengers or moisture absorbers are also gaining traction. Furthermore, the integration of smart packaging features, such as QR codes for traceability and freshness indicators, represents a significant opportunity for market players. However, the market faces restraints such as the relatively higher cost of MAP and VSP solutions compared to conventional packaging, and the technical complexities associated with maintaining precise gas mixtures or vacuum levels. Stringent regulatory frameworks pertaining to food contact materials and waste management also pose challenges for manufacturers. Opportunities for growth lie in expanding applications beyond traditional meat and poultry into categories like fresh produce, bakery products, and ready-to-eat meals, particularly in emerging economies. The development of more cost-effective and environmentally friendly packaging technologies will be crucial for sustained market expansion.

Global Map & VSP Packaging Market Regulatory and Policy Environment Analysis
The global MAP and VSP packaging market navigates a complex regulatory landscape primarily driven by food safety, material compliance, and increasing environmental sustainability mandates. Food contact material regulations, such as those from the US FDA and EU EFSA, dictate the safety and suitability of films and trays, ensuring no harmful migration into packaged foods. These rules often require extensive testing and approval processes for new packaging innovations. Hygiene standards are paramount, influencing packaging design and manufacturing to prevent contamination and maintain product integrity throughout the extended shelf life offered by MAP and VSP.
Furthermore, a significant policy shift focuses on circular economy principles. Regulations like Extended Producer Responsibility schemes in Europe and Asia increasingly hold manufacturers accountable for the end of life of their packaging. This drives demand for recyclable, compostable, or sustainably sourced materials, impacting material choices and design for MAP and VSP formats. Labeling requirements for material identification, disposal instructions, and product traceability also vary by region, necessitating adaptable packaging solutions. Compliance across diverse international markets remains a key operational challenge for packaging providers.
Which Emerging Technologies Are Driving New Trends in the Market?
The global MAP and VSP packaging market is being reshaped by relentless innovation and emerging technologies. Sustainable materials are a primary focus, with advancements in biodegradable, compostable, and bio-based polymers offering eco-friendly alternatives to traditional plastics. Recycled content films are also becoming prevalent, driven by circular economy principles.
Smart packaging solutions are on the rise, integrating sensors for real-time freshness monitoring and intelligent labels like RFID or QR codes for enhanced traceability and consumer engagement regarding product origin and safety. Active packaging systems, employing oxygen scavengers or antimicrobial agents directly within films, are significantly extending product shelf life and ensuring food safety. Furthermore, barrier technology innovations are creating thinner yet more effective films that maintain atmosphere integrity while reducing material usage. Automation and robotics are streamlining packaging processes, improving efficiency and reducing waste. These technological shifts are pivotal in meeting evolving consumer demands for freshness, convenience, and environmental responsibility across diverse food applications.
